Partilhar via


estrutura DSM_Load_Balance_Policy (mpiodisk.h)

A estrutura DSM_Load_Balance_Policy é usada para representar uma política de balanceamento de carga aplicada a um LUN.

Sintaxe

typedef struct _DSM_Load_Balance_Policy {
  ULONG         Version;
  ULONG         LoadBalancePolicy;
  ULONG         DSMPathCount;
  ULONG         Reserved;
  MPIO_DSM_Path DSM_Paths[1];
} DSM_Load_Balance_Policy, *PDSM_Load_Balance_Policy;

Membros

Version

A versão da classe WMI com suporte. Definido como 1.

LoadBalancePolicy

Um campo de 32 bits sem sinal que representa o tipo de política de balanceamento de carga que está sendo aplicado ao LUN no momento se o LUN for consultado ou a nova política a ser aplicada ao LUN se o LUN estiver sendo definido.

DSMPathCount

Um campo de 32 bits sem sinal que representa o número de caminhos que expõem as instâncias do LUN.

Reserved

Deve ser zero.

DSM_Paths[1]

Uma matriz de estruturas MPIO_DSM_Path que representam atributos de caminho para cada uma das instâncias do LUN.

Requisitos

Requisito Valor
cabeçalho mpiodisk.h (inclua Mpiowmi.h)